Wiper Arm Rust and Fix?

I noticed one of my Wiper arm has some slight rust at the J-Hook.

1. Would taking it off to remove rust and then painting it black be a feasible option rather than a replacement?

2. If painting it is an option, what kind of paint would work best given the extreme cold and hot, humid summer here in Chicago?

3. Anyone know what the size of the nut holding the wiper arm is?

3. Anyone know what the torque spec is for the nut when I am reinstalling the wiper arm back onto the wiper motor?

Many many people remove them for their race cars so its really easy. I would say just pull them both so they match, sand them free of any rust, spray some rust preventative primer paint and then cover with a matte black BBQ paint (hella tough) and be done. I bet its held by a 10-12mm nut and just torque it back down pretty hard. They do weigh a good amount and get thrown back and forth for the life of the car.
